danman113 responds:

Thanks for the review, I'm glad you enjoyed the game as much as you did. Yeah, the combat system was the last thing I added before I ceased development, it really needs a lot of polishing, and I was just too burnt out from the months of long development to make it as good as I wanted.

As for the string, you need an axe to craft string. The tall grass isn't going to cut itself into sinews ;D

Also at any time you can press H to bring up the in-game wiki. It has lots of information on crafting recipes, and how to play the game. As for how to catch a salmon, you need to craft a fishing rod, equip it, and use it at any body of water to fish. Salmon is the rarest fish, so it may take a couple tries to get it. Also, you can see a small preview of the map on the world creation page.
